EADS reports increased space revenues
Posted: Thu, Jul 31, 2008, 10:23 PM ET (0223 GMT)
The space division of European aerospace company EADS reported this week increased revenues and earnings in the first half of 2008. EADS Astrium had earnings before interest and taxes (EBIT) of €88 million (US$137 million) on revenues of €1.7 billion (US$2.65 billion) in the first half of 2008, compared to EBIT of €47 million (US$73 million) on revenues of €1.42 billion (US$2.21 billion) in the first half of 2007. The company said the revenue increase was created by increased production of the Ariane 5 launcher as well as higher volume of business by its Paradigm unit, which provides communications services for the British military. The increase in EBIT was linked to the increased revenues as well as "operational improvements" by Astrium.
